This text is an excerpt from "True West" written by Sam Shepard, where we read about the dispute between two brothers. Those brothers are Lee and Austin and they're competing over who can write the best Western theater play.

In the excerpt shown above, Lee is claiming that he can write about the real western, escaping the stereotyped myth that western theater plays present. That's because Lee has lived in the Wild West and knows what he was really like, so he believes he can write a much better play, real and full of success.
